Pricing
Sanity
Free plan; Growth $15/seat/mo; Enterprise custom.
Free
$0
Up to 20 seats and 2 public datasets.
Growth
$15
/seat/mo
Private datasets, comments, tasks, scheduled drafts, and AI Assist.
Enterprise
Custom
SSO, SLAs, onboarding, custom seats, and custom quotas.
Sanity add-ons and quotas can change total cost beyond the base seat price.
CloudCannon
From $55/mo monthly or $49/mo annually.
Standard
$55
/mo
$49/mo with annual billing.
Team
$350
/mo
$300/mo with annual billing.
Enterprise
Custom
Lite
$10
/mo
Partners only.
CloudCannon pricing scales by plan, users, site shares, and bandwidth add-ons.
Fit
Sanity is best for
- Product teams with developers
- Sites needing custom content models
- Companies building composable stacks
CloudCannon is best for
- Jamstack websites
- Developer-led marketing teams
- Static site owners needing visual editing
